I’ve been to Club Onyx in Charlotte a few times, and yeah, they definitely have a dress code. It’s one of those upscale spots, so they expect you to look sharp. No athletic wear, like sweatpants or jerseys, and no overly casual stuff like flip-flops or tank tops. Think more along the lines of stylish jeans or slacks, a nice button-down or dress shirt, and clean sneakers or dress shoes. For ladies, it’s a bit more flexible—dresses, skirts, or chic separates work, but avoid anything too revealing or club-unfriendly like beachwear. The vibe is trendy but polished, so dressing well helps you fit right in.

I’ve been to Club Onyx in Charlotte a few times, and the entry fees can vary depending on the night and events. Generally, you’re looking at around $20-$30 for standard nights, but if there’s a special event or a big-name DJ, prices can jump to $50 or more. Weekends are usually pricier, especially late at night when the crowd peaks. They sometimes offer discounts for early arrival or guest list sign-ups, so it’s worth checking their social media pages before heading out. Dress code matters too—if you’re not dressed right, they might turn you away even if you’re willing to pay.
